> > This patch re-enables D3Cold by default on BMG.
> > 
> > If issues on runtime_pm resume are seen and the D3cold->D0 transition
> > is suspected to block the device or cause memory corruptions, D3cold
> > can be disabled for confirmation with either:
> > 
> > 1. at runtime:
> >   echo 0 > /sys/bus/pci/devices/<addr>/vram_d3cold_threshold
> > 
> > 2. at boot:
> >   pcie_port_pm=off
> > 
> > Upon confirmation of D3Cold related bug, please file a bug to the
> > link below.
